Psychotherapy Offers a Path to Better Mental Health

Psychotherapy is a form of professional support based on conversation and various techniques aimed at improving mental health and quality of life. It is used to address emotional difficulties, behavioral problems, interpersonal relationship challenges, and coping with stress. The process is guided by a trained professional, and approaches may be individual, group, couples‑based, or family‑oriented.

The Origins of Nattokinase and Its Benefits 

Nattokinase is the type of enzyme present in natto. Fermented soybeans are used to produce natto, a traditional food from Japan. Its texture resembles that of cheese and is often prepared by steaming or boiling.

Ganoderma Lucidum and Its Role in Hair Health

Ganoderma lucidum, also known as Lingzhi or Reishi mushroom, is a type of ancient herb called the spiritual potency herb in Japan, China, and other countries in Asia. For centuries, this edible fungus has been used with different types of medicinal herbs, such as fo-ti and Maitake mushrooms, to prevent and treat several illnesses and conditions.

What are Blue Light Filter Glasses?

Now more than ever, people are starting to voice their concerns about the different health effects of the blue light that electronic device screens emit. This is the reason why many people young and old alike wear blue light filter glasses.

Blue light glasses contain lenses that can partially block of the short-wave blue light. Recent studies haven’t confirmed if devices that emit blue light can damage the vision and eyes or not.
